The healthy eaters of the world are constantly shifting from ‘whites’ to ‘browns’ in the world of food. Consumers are consciously choosing brown rice over white rice, brown sugar over its white counterpart and even brown eggs over white ones.
This shift in eating choices is more prominent when it comes to bread as there is a conscious effort to choose brown bread over the traditional white bread.
If you have been wondering which is actually the healthier alternative between the two, consider the following factors.
Nutritional Value
White bread is practically stripped off of all the nutritional qualities including the fibre. In preparation of the white bread, wheat flour is bleached to make it white using chemicals like benzoyl peroxide, chlorine dioxide and potassium bromate. To top it, refined starch is added to this flour.
Although all these chemicals are used in smaller quantities, they can still be counted as health hazards. To top it, white bread often contains added sugars, including high fructose corn syrup.
Is brown bread all that healthy?
Hold your horses before jumping on to the brown bread wagon.
While brown bread is said to contain much more fibre than the traditional white bread, thanks to the marketing gimmicks and extremely lazy manufacturing, much of the ‘brown’ bread that you see in the market is your white bread with brown colouring.
In fact, don’t let sprinkling of some seeds on the bread fool you into thinking that you are consuming healthy, multigrain bread as most of the manufacturers provide you with the same, extremely processed bread with some variations done to make it look healthy.
Hint: Look for the word ‘caramel’ in the list of ingredients as it often indicates bread colouring to darken white bread to brow

What should you do?
Always opt for brown bread that has ‘whole wheat’ mentioned in the ingredients list as it is higher in fibre. This is because it contains the germ and bran of the wheat grain.
In fact, the bran present in the wheat flour provides fibre and the germ provides protein and Vitamin E. It also contains a phytonutrient called plant lignans, which has been found to protect against breast cancer and heart disease.
Additionally, the bread containing whole wheat has protein, vitamin B, magnesium, manganese, iron, phosphorus, potassium and zinc.

The bottom line
Read the ingredients thoroughly before buying it and always be on a lookout for bread that has the least number of ingredients. Ensure that ‘whole wheat flour’ is mentioned in the ingredients list as many manufacturers cleverly add ‘multigrain’, ‘enriched wheat flour’ on the packaging, which is a fancy way of saying whole wheat grain was not left intact.
